What amenities does Gewandhaus Dresden offer to guests?
Gewandhaus Dresden features a range of luxury amenities including a spa, fitness center, and fine dining restaurant. Guests can also enjoy complimentary Wi-Fi and access to a business center.
Is Gewandhaus Dresden pet-friendly?
Yes, Gewandhaus Dresden is pet-friendly and welcomes small pets. Additional fees may apply, and it’s recommended to inform the hotel in advance about bringing a pet.
What types of rooms are available at Gewandhaus Dresden?
The hotel offers a variety of room types, including deluxe rooms, suites, and historic rooms that reflect the hotel’s boutique character. Each room is designed with luxury and comfort in mind, featuring modern amenities.
How far is Gewandhaus Dresden from major attractions?
Gewandhaus Dresden is conveniently located within walking distance of major attractions such as the Semper Opera House and Zwinger Palace. Guests can easily explore the historic city center and its cultural landmarks.
